What New Hampshire Employers Look For

The qualifications that appear most often in global talent acquisition jobs across New Hampshire.

  • Bachelor's degree in human resources, business administration, or a related field
  • Proven experience sourcing and recruiting candidates across multiple countries or regions
  • Familiarity with applicant tracking systems and global hiring compliance requirements
  • Strong knowledge of employment law and cross-border talent mobility regulations
  • Proficiency in Boolean search techniques and international talent sourcing strategies
  • Experience partnering with hiring managers in technology, defense, or financial services industries

How do you become a global talent acquisition in New Hampshire?

Most global talent acquisition professionals in New Hampshire enter the field with a bachelor's degree in human resources, business, or a related discipline and build experience through in-house recruiting or staffing agency roles. There is no state-issued license required to work in this role in New Hampshire. Many professionals pursue credentials such as the SHRM-CP or PHR to strengthen their candidacy, and New Hampshire employers in technology and defense often favor candidates with experience recruiting across international markets.

How much do global talent acquisitions make in New Hampshire?

Global talent acquisitions in New Hampshire earn a median of about $70,840 a year, based on May 2025 Bureau of Labor Statistics wage data, ranging from around $47,700 for the lowest 10% to over $122,560 for the top 10%. Pay rises with experience, specialty, and employer.

How can I get hired as a global talent acquisition in New Hampshire with little or no experience?

The most realistic entry path is through a recruiting coordinator or HR generalist role at one of New Hampshire's larger employers, such as a healthcare system, a defense contractor, or a financial services firm in the Nashua-Manchester corridor. Many of these organizations hire recent graduates into talent acquisition support roles that expose them to full-cycle recruiting. Earning a SHRM-CP or completing an HR internship at a New Hampshire company strengthens early applications, and lateral moves from HR operations or employee relations roles are a common door into global sourcing work.
